Warning Signs You Need Water Heater Leak Water Removal

Ignoring the warning signs of a water heater leak can lead to catastrophic consequences. Don’t wait until it’s too late – here are some common war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strange odors can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ice a musty smell in your home, especially near the water heater,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ore the smell – it could be a sign of a bigger problem.

Water Stains and Warping

Water stains and warping on your walls, floors, or ceilings can indicate a water heater leak. If you notice any signs of water damage, it’s crucial to act fast to prevent further damage. Water damage can spread quickly, so don’t wait.

Increased Water Bills

An unexpected spike in your water bills can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ice your water bills are higher than usual,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ore the increase – it could be a sign of a leak.

Water Heater Age

Water heaters have a lifespan, and if yours is approaching or has exceeded that age, it’s essential to consider replacement. Don’t wait until it’s too late – a failing water heater can cause costly damage.

Corrosion and Rust

Corrosion and rust on your water heater or surrounding components can indicate a leak. If you notice any signs of corrosion or rust,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ore the signs – a leak can cause catastrophic damage.

Unusual Noises

Unusual noises from your water heater can be a sign of a leak. If you notice any strange noises, such as banging or clanking,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ore the noise – it could be a sign of a bigger problem.

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ost In Reidville, SC

The cost of Water Heater Leak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Reidville, SC.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the situation, but here are some general price ranges to expect:

ServiceTypical Price RangeWhat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ying$500 – $2,500Size of affected area, number of rooms, and type of equipment used
Cleaning and sanitizing$200 – $1,000Size of affected area, type of cleaning solutions used, and number of hours required
Repair and reconstruction$1,000 – $5,000Type of repairs needed, materials used, and labor hours required
Water heater replacement$1,500 – $3,000Water heater model, age, and condition, as well as installation costs
Insurance claims and paperwork$0 – $500Complexity of claims process, number of hours required, and any additional fees
Disinfecting and dehumidification$100 – $500Size of affected area, type of equipment used, and number of hours required

Keep in mind that these price ranges are estimates, and the final cost will depend on an on-site assessment and the specific services required. We offer free estimates and will work with you to create a customized plan that fits your budget and needs.
